Plan for Governance from Day One

Establish a clear management structure, define decision-making authority, and maintain up-to-date governance documents. Early attention to these elements reduces later conflicts and supports scalable growth.

Keep Thorough Contract Records

Maintain organized contract templates, version histories, and approval workflows. A well-documented library speeds negotiations, minimizes disputes, and helps you meet obligations across vendors, customers, and partners.

Prepare for Succession and Continuity

Develop a succession plan and emergency power of attorney where appropriate. Planning ahead protects operations, preserves value, and reassures investors and employees during leadership transitions.

Due diligence is typically essential for mergers, acquisitions, financing rounds, and significant partnerships. It involves evaluating financial records, contracts, rights, and liabilities to uncover risks and opportunities before completing the transaction. This helps protect value and inform negotiation strategies.

A shareholder agreement outlines ownership, voting rights, transfer restrictions, and buy-sell provisions. It sets expectations for governance, dispute resolution, and exit scenarios, helping prevent conflicts and provide a clear framework for long-term relationships among owners.
